[0001] This utility model belongs to the field of automotive seat slide rails, specifically, it relates to a slide rail with good stress distribution, low noise, low cost, and high strength. Background Technology
[0002] With the increasing sales of automobiles in both the domestic and international markets, car seats are one of the core components of automobiles, and sliding rails are a core part of seats, so their demand is also increasing rapidly.
[0003] Currently available slide rails use an upper rail + lower rail or upper rail + cage + lower rail structure. However, the cage is a separate type, which can cause the steel balls to get stuck when the slide rail is in use. Although this does not affect normal use, it increases the sliding power and also increases the noise. Utility Model Content
[0004] To address the above deficiencies, this utility model provides a slide rail with good force distribution, low noise, low cost, and high strength, including an upper rail and a lower rail that are compatible with each other. The upper rail and the lower rail are combined to form a convex shape, and the upper edges of the left and right sides of the upper rail are inserted into the bent ends of the left and right sides of the lower rail.
[0005] An integrated retainer is also snapped onto the outside of the lower rail;
[0006] A first R-angle support plate is fixed to one side of each of the two upper edges that are close to each other. The first R-angle support plate is arranged opposite to the corner of the bend end. A second R-angle support plate is fixed to each of the two bend ends at the bottom of the lower rail. The two second R-angle support plates are respectively arranged opposite to the lower edges of the left and right sides of the upper rail.
[0007] Furthermore, both the first R-angle support plate and the second R-angle support plate are used to support the steel ball.
[0008] Furthermore, both ends of the integrated cage are provided with several ball grooves that are adapted to the steel balls.
[0009] Furthermore, the upper and lower rails are 1.5mm thick and made of HC800LA material.
[0010] Compared with the prior art, the present invention has the following advantages:
[0011] When in use, this slide rail uses an integrated molded cage to make the force more stable and reduce the generation of abnormal noise during operation. At the same time, it is made of HC800LA material, which makes it lightweight and high-strength. Attached Figure Description

[0019] Example
[0020] like Figure 1-3 As shown, this embodiment provides a slide rail with good force distribution, low noise, low cost, and high strength, including an upper rail 1 and a lower rail 2 that are compatible with each other. The upper rail 1 and the lower rail 2 are combined to form a convex shape, and the upper edges of the left and right sides of the upper rail 1 are inserted into the bent ends of the left and right sides of the lower rail 2, thereby realizing the sliding operation of the upper rail 1 inside the lower rail 2. It should be noted that bolt holes are opened at the upper rail 1 and the lower rail 2 respectively, for fixing to the bottom of the seat and the frame.
[0021] The lower rail 2 is also fitted with an integrated retainer 3. The integrated retainer 3 can effectively solve the problem of slide rail jamming in the market. Even if a jamming point is encountered, because it is a single body, the steel ball on the other side that does not encounter a jamming point will drive the entire retainer assembly to pass the jamming point, so that the slide rail continues to run smoothly.
[0022] Two upper edges are each fixed with a first R-angle support plate 11 on the side that is close to each other. The first R-angle support plate 11 is set opposite to the corner of the bending end. Two bending ends at the bottom of the lower rail 2 are each fixed with a second R-angle support plate 21. The two second R-angle support plates 21 are respectively set opposite to the lower edges of the left and right sides of the upper rail 1. The planar form can better distribute the force on the rail and has stronger stability.
[0023] like Figure 4 As shown, Figure 4 The schematic diagram of the steel ball state after removing the integrated retainer 3 shows more clearly that the first R-angle support plate 11 and the second R-angle support plate 21 are both used to support the steel ball, and at the same time, both ends of the integrated retainer 3 are provided with several ball grooves that are adapted to the steel ball.
[0024] In addition, the upper rail 1 and the lower rail 2 are 1.5mm thick and made of HC800LA material. Because they are made of high-strength steel, the steel has a large resilience. In addition, the upper steel ball is interference-fitted to expand the lower rail 2. Therefore, after being subjected to force, the lower rail 2 will rebound, so that the upper and lower rails tightly hold the steel ball, thereby reducing the gap and reducing the possibility of abnormal noise.
